29 CFR 1926.405(b)(1): Unused openings in cabinets, boxes, and fittings were not effectively closed:  Location; 433 Greenwich St, New York, NY Basement level Mid section of project  a). Employees working in the basement area were not protected from electrical shock because the unused sections of the electric service panel box were not properly covered or protected. 29 CFR 1926.701(b): All protruding reinforcing steel, onto and/or into which employees could fall or come against, was not guarded to eliminate the hazard of impalement:  LOCATION: 433 Greenwich Street, Basement level south end.  On or about March 12, 2015  a). Employees excavating the basement level of the project were not protected from impalement onto the 36" exposed rebar against the elevator shaft, or the 6" exposed rebar at the floor level/walking surface because the rebar had not been capped or guarded by any means. 29 CFR 1926.1051(a): Stairways or ladders were not provided at all personnel points of access where there was a break in elevation of 19 inches (48 cm) or more, and no ramp, runway, sloped embankment, or personnel hoist was provided:  LOCATION; 433 Greenwich St, basement level, 2nd floor level. East side of project.  On or about March 12, 2015 and again March 16, 2015  a). Employees working throughout the building were exposed to fall hazards because a single 2x12 plank was utilized as a ramp to traverse from one level of the basement project to a break in elevation of 24 inches to another level of the basement.  Additionally a single 2x12 plank was used by employees to traverse from one level of the second floor down a 36" rise of stairs to another level of the second floor.  (Neither of these two ramps were 18" wide nor were they protected by any means of safety net, handrails or guardrails.)  b).  Employees working in the basement of the project on the East side were exposed to fall hazards because the permanent stairway system installed did not extend to the basement floor and created a distance of 30" from the last step to the basement floor. 29 CFR 1926.1052(a)(6): All parts of stairways were not free of protruding projections:  Location: 443 Greenwich Street, New York, NY, East side of project, 2nd, 3rd, 4th floors  On or About 3/12/2015  (a) Employees were exposed to trip hazards because the new metal stair systems had been installed but were not flush with the walking surface leading up to the stair system. The rise of the top step protruded past the floor surface and presented a 2 and 1-1/2" trip hazard.
